.product-grid-item[data-v-04ebc0fb]{max-width:168px}.sf-section__content{margin-top:var(--spacer-base)}.m-product-gallery{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1}@media(min-width:1024px){.m-product-gallery{-webkit-box-flex:0;-webkit-flex:0 0 550px;-ms-flex:0 0 550px;flex:0 0 550px}}@media(min-width:1024px){.m-product-gallery .sf-gallery{--gallery-thumb-width:120px;max-height:420px}}.variant-selector{padding:var(--spacer-xs) 0;display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ex}.variant-selector__item{cursor:pointer}.variant-selector ul{padding:0;margin:0}.variant-selector ul li{list-style:none;display:inline-block;padding:.25rem .5rem;background:#fff;border:1px solid var(--c-primary);color:var(--c-primary);border-radius:0;margin:.25rem .5rem .25rem 0;font-size:.875rem;border-radius:.25rem}.variant-selector ul li.selected{color:#fff;background:var(--c-primary)}.variant-selector ul li.selected .sf-price__value{color:#fff}.variant-selector ul li .sf-price__value{color:var(--c-primary);line-height:1.2rem;font-size:.875rem}@media(min-width:1024px){.variant-selector{padding:var(--spacer-sm) 0}}@media(min-width:1024px){.product-details{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ex}}.product-details .product__info{margin:var(--spacer-sm) auto var(--spacer-xs)}@media(min-width:1024px){.product-details .product__info{-webkit-box-flex:1;-webkit-flex:1;-ms-flex:1;flex:1;margin:0 0 0 4rem}}.product-details .product__info .sf-heading{--heading-title-font-size:var(--font-lg)}.product-details .product__info .product-details__price{--price-font-size:var(--font-base)}.product-details__add-to-cart{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:end;-webkit-justify-content:flex-end;-ms-flex-pack:end;justify-content:flex-end}@media(min-width:1024px){.product-details__add-to-cart{margin-top:var(--spacer-2xl);-webkit-box-pack:start;-webkit-justify-content:flex-start;-ms-flex-pack:start;justify-content:flex-start}}.product-details .product__compare,.product-details .product__guide,.product-details .product__save{display:block;margin:var(--spacer-xl) 0 var(--spacer-base) auto}.product-details .product__description{white-space:-moz-pre-wrap;white-space:-o-pre-wrap;white-space:pre-wrap;word-wrap:break-word}.product-details__error{display:block;margin-bottom:var(--spacer-xs);color:red;display:inline-block;font-size:var(--font-sm)}.product-details .section{border-bottom:1px solid #f1f2f3;padding-bottom:10px}@media(min-width:1024px){.product-details .section{border:0;padding-bottom:0}}@media(min-width:1024px){.mobile-only{display:none!important}}@media(max-width:1023px){.desktop-only{display:none!important}}#product{-webkit-box-sizing:border-box;box-sizing:border-box;padding:var(--spacer-sm)}@media(min-width:1024px){#product{max-width:1272px;margin:0 auto}}#product .sf-image--has-size img{border-radius:.375rem}#product .product__bottom{-webkit-box-sizing:border-box;box-sizing:border-box;padding-bottom:6rem}@media(min-width:1024px){#product .product__bottom{padding:0 var(--spacer-sm)}}#product .breadcrumbs{padding:var(--spacer-base) var(--spacer-base) var(--spacer-base) var(--spacer-sm)}#product .banner{margin:var(--spacer-xl) 0}@media(min-width:1024px){#product .banner{margin:var(--spacer-2xl) 0}}#product .powered-by{text-align:center;opacity:.65;font-size:14px;padding:1.75rem 0 6rem}